Regulatory Frameworks Governing Chemical Safety and Environmental Disputes
Regulatory frameworks governing chemical safety and environmental disputes are established through a combination of international, national, and local laws designed to ensure safe management of chemicals and protect the environment. These frameworks typically include comprehensive regulations that establish standards for chemical manufacturing, storage, transportation, and disposal. They set legal obligations for companies and enforce penalties for violations to mitigate environmental and public health risks.
At the national level, laws such as the Toxic Substances Control Act (TSCA) in the United States and the Registration, Evaluation, Authorisation, and Restriction of Chemicals (REACH) regulation in the European Union serve as key legislative instruments. These laws require companies to provide safety data, register chemicals, and adhere to strict handling procedures. They also facilitate environmental dispute resolution by defining liability and enforcement mechanisms.
International agreements like the Stockholm Convention and the Rotterdam Convention supplement national laws by addressing persistent organic pollutants and trade restrictions, promoting global chemical safety standards. Together, these regulatory frameworks form the backbone of legal efforts to prevent chemical safety violations and manage environmental litigation effectively.

Civil vs. Criminal Litigation in Chemical Safety Cases
In chemical safety cases, civil litigation typically addresses disputes seeking compensation or regulatory compliance. It often involves individual or corporate plaintiffs pursuing damages due to chemical-related harms or violations. Civil cases focus on establishing liability and restitution through preponderance of evidence.
In contrast, criminal litigation arises when authorities prosecute entities or individuals for breaches of chemical safety laws, especially in cases of gross negligence or intentional misconduct. Criminal cases require proof beyond a reasonable doubt. Penalties may include fines, imprisonment, or sanctions aimed at deterrence.
The choice between civil and criminal proceedings depends on the nature and severity of the alleged violations. Civil cases generally aim for remediation and compensation, while criminal cases seek punitive measures to prevent future violations. Both play vital roles in enforcing chemical safety and environmental protection laws.

Challenges in Proving Liability in Chemical Safety Disputes
Proving liability in chemical safety disputes presents significant challenges due to complex regulatory and technical factors. Establishing a direct causal link between a specific chemical hazard and resultant damage often requires extensive scientific evidence, which can be difficult to obtain or interpret accurately.
The burden of proof typically rests on plaintiffs, who must demonstrate that the defendant violated applicable chemical safety standards and that such violations directly caused the harm. This process is complicated by evolving regulations and varying standards across jurisdictions, making enforcement inconsistencies an obstacle.
Additionally, chemical accidents may involve multiple parties, such as manufacturers, suppliers, or operators, which complicates pinpointing a single liable entity. The scientific evidence must be sufficiently rigorous and credible, yet experts’ differing opinions can further impede liability claims. These factors collectively underscore the inherent difficulties in establishing responsibility within chemical safety and environmental litigation.
